WebEvent-based maintenance planning buckets are one-off planning buckets that help you to organize a planned shutdown or overhaul of an entire plant section. Operational maintenance planning buckets allow you to plan recurrent maintenance work, such as weekly maintenance windows as agreed with the production team. WebEvent-based maintenance is driven by unplanned, unscheduled events. This method is dependent on something breaking before it’s fixed. In theory, this saves time and resources because workers aren’t performing unnecessary maintenance tasks. However, some fixes aren’t quick or easy. Parts and skilled employees aren’t always available when needed.
